Q:

What are the possible reasons that Aruba Switches (2920, 2930, 2540) doesn't come up in the Aruba Central?

 

 



A:

 

Aruba 2920, Aruba 2930, Aruba 2540 switches should have WB.16.02.0012 software version or later.

Switch should have access to NTP server in pool.ntp.org.

Clock should set correctly in the Switch.

The Switch should be properly provisioned with Activate.

 

Aruba Switch will not come up in the Aruba-Central if it doesn't have above criteria. 

 

Below commands will be helpful to get additional details from the Switch.

debug destination session

debug ztp

debug event

debug aruba-central
